Trader consensus on Polymarket heavily favors a Miami high of 82-83°F (36%) or 84-85°F (21%), driven by the latest NOAA Weather Prediction Center guidance and ensemble model outputs from GFS and ECMWF, which converge on mid-80s peaks amid a strengthening subtropical ridge. Shortwave ridging over Florida, confirmed by recent upper-air analyses and satellite water vapor imagery, supports above-normal temperatures following a mild front's exit, with dewpoints in the 60s°F limiting convective interference. Historical March 23 averages hover near 79°F, but sea surface temperatures 1-2°F above normal bolster heat potential; traders eye afternoon model runs for refinements, as soundings indicate stable boundary layers conducive to those leading outcomes.

The resolution source for this market will be information from Wunderground, specifically the highest temperature recorded for all times on this day by the Forecast for the Miami Intl Airport Station once information is finalized, available here: https://www.wunderground.com/history/daily/us/fl/miami/KMIA.
To toggle between Fahrenheit and Celsius, click the gear icon next to the search bar and switch the Temperature setting between °F and °C.
This market can not resolve to "Yes" until all data for this date has been finalized.
The resolution source for this market measures temperatures to whole degrees Fahrenheit (eg, 21°F). Thus, this is the level of precision that will be used when resolving the market.
Any revisions to temperatures recorded after data is finalized for this market's timeframe will not be considered for this market's resolution.
